Section 145

CDPA 1988

The Tribunal established under section 23 of the Copyright Act 1956 is renamed the Copyright Tribunal. The Tribunal shall consist of a chairman and two deputy chairmen appointed by the Lord Chancellor, after consultation with the Lord Advocate, and not less than two or more than eight ordinary members appointed by the Secretary of State. A person is not eligible for appointment as chairman or deputy chairman unless— he satisfies the judicial-appointment eligibility condition on a 5-year basis; he is an advocate or solicitor in Scotland of at least 5 years’ standing; he is a member of the Bar of Northern Ireland or solicitor of the Court of Judicature of Northern Ireland of at least 5 years’ standing; or he has held judicial office.
